If the mud pump is delivering 464 liters per minute and we know that our annular has 70 liters per meter then we can calculate the speed or velocity that the mud is travelling up the hole. So now you have an idea of the speed at which the mud is travelling up the hole. If you are unsure of what capacity your mud pump is giving then measure the flow coming out of the bore hole by timing how long it takes to fill a container with a known volume in liters.

We are always drilling with mud pumps that are too small for the diameter that we want to drill. For example a very common size of mud pump used is the 5” x 6” portable rock crusher water well drilling rig price, which has a 5” diameter piston and a 6” stroke. This pump will deliver 580 liters per minute at maximum rpm. So for practical purposes you are looking at about 80% of this figure which will be around 464 liters per minute. To calculate your annular volume per meter you need to deduct the volume of the drill rods from the volume of the hole. To calculate the cylindrical volumes in liters use the formula in centimeters.
